Obsidian

Obsidian is a knowledge base that works on top of a local folder of Markdown files. 2025 features Bases (Database views) and native Canvas.

When to Use

  • Personal Knowledge Management (PKM): Zettelkasten method.
  • Privacy: Your data is just files on your disk. No cloud lock-in.
  • Research: Linking complex ideas together.

Core Concepts

Links

[[Internal Link]] connects ideas. The "Graph View" visualizes these connections.

Plugins

Community plugins transform it into a task manager (Dataview, Tasks).

Canvas

Infinite whiteboard for visual brainstorming with cards/notes.

Best Practices (2025)

Do:

  • Use Dataview: Query your notes like a database.
  • Use Templates: Standardize "Daily Notes" or "Meeting Notes".
  • Sync: Use Obsidian Sync or iCloud/Git for mobile access.

Don't:

  • Don't hoard plugins: Start simple. Too many plugins slow it down.
